The Straight-Line Distance: It's All About the Arc

The most straightforward answer to "How far is Hawaii from Virginia?" involves calculating the great-circle distance. This measures the shortest distance between two points on a sphere (Earth), following a curved line. Using this method, Hawaii is approximately 4,900 miles (7,900 kilometers) away from Virginia. This is a considerable distance, highlighting the significant travel time involved.

Understanding the Variables Affecting Travel Time

While the straight-line distance offers a basic understanding, the actual travel time is significantly influenced by a number of factors:

  • Flight Path: Airlines rarely fly in a perfectly straight line. Flight paths are often adjusted to consider wind currents, air traffic, and fuel efficiency. These adjustments can add to the overall travel time.
  • Layovers: Most flights from Virginia to Hawaii require at least one layover, often in a major West Coast city like Los Angeles or San Francisco. These layovers add considerable time to your journey.
  • Specific Locations: The distance will vary slightly depending on the precise location in Virginia and the specific island in Hawaii you are flying to.

Average Flight Time: Expect a Long Journey

Considering these factors, you should expect a flight time of 8-11 hours or more, depending on layovers. This is a long journey, requiring careful planning and preparation.
